Home
last modified time | relevance | path

Searched refs:SrcAddr (Results 1 – 25 of 25) sorted by relevance

/device/linaro/bootloader/edk2/MdeModulePkg/Universal/Network/SnpDxe/
DReceive.c50 EFI_MAC_ADDRESS *SrcAddr, in PxeReceive() argument
120 if (SrcAddr != NULL) { in PxeReceive()
121 CopyMem (SrcAddr, &Db->SrcAddr, Snp->Mode.HwAddressSize); in PxeReceive()
203 OUT EFI_MAC_ADDRESS *SrcAddr OPTIONAL, in SnpUndi32Receive()
248 SrcAddr, in SnpUndi32Receive()
DTransmit.c42 EFI_MAC_ADDRESS *SrcAddr, in PxeFillHeader() argument
49 if (SrcAddr != NULL) { in PxeFillHeader()
51 (VOID *) Cpb->SrcAddr, in PxeFillHeader()
52 (VOID *) SrcAddr, in PxeFillHeader()
57 (VOID *) Cpb->SrcAddr, in PxeFillHeader()
278 IN EFI_MAC_ADDRESS *SrcAddr, OPTIONAL in SnpUndi32Transmit() argument
339 SrcAddr, in SnpUndi32Transmit()
DSnp.h925 IN EFI_MAC_ADDRESS *SrcAddr, OPTIONAL
985 OUT EFI_MAC_ADDRESS *SrcAddr OPTIONAL,
/device/linaro/bootloader/edk2/EmulatorPkg/Unix/Host/
DBerkeleyPacketFilter.c65 UINT8 SrcAddr[NET_ETHER_ADDR_LEN]; member
826 IN EFI_MAC_ADDRESS *SrcAddr OPTIONAL, in EmuSnpTransmit()
845 if (SrcAddr == NULL) { in EmuSnpTransmit()
846 SrcAddr = &Private->Mode->CurrentAddress; in EmuSnpTransmit()
852 CopyMem (EnetHeader->SrcAddr, SrcAddr, NET_ETHER_ADDR_LEN); in EmuSnpTransmit()
902 OUT EFI_MAC_ADDRESS *SrcAddr OPTIONAL, in EmuSnpReceive()
971 if (SrcAddr != NULL) { in EmuSnpReceive()
972 ZeroMem (SrcAddr, sizeof (EFI_MAC_ADDRESS)); in EmuSnpReceive()
973 CopyMem (SrcAddr, EnetHeader->SrcAddr, NET_ETHER_ADDR_LEN); in EmuSnpReceive()
DLinuxPacketFilter.c464 IN EFI_MAC_ADDRESS *SrcAddr OPTIONAL, in EmuSnpTransmit()
514 OUT EFI_MAC_ADDRESS *SrcAddr OPTIONAL, in EmuSnpReceive()
DGasket.h631 IN EFI_MAC_ADDRESS *SrcAddr OPTIONAL,
643 OUT EFI_MAC_ADDRESS *SrcAddr OPTIONAL,
/device/linaro/bootloader/edk2/OvmfPkg/VirtioNetDxe/
DSnpTransmit.c71 IN EFI_MAC_ADDRESS *SrcAddr OPTIONAL, in VirtioNetTransmit()
136 (SrcAddr == NULL) ? &Dev->Snm.CurrentAddress : SrcAddr, in VirtioNetTransmit()
DSnpReceive.c69 OUT EFI_MAC_ADDRESS *SrcAddr OPTIONAL, in VirtioNetReceive()
154 if (SrcAddr != NULL) { in VirtioNetReceive()
155 CopyMem (SrcAddr, RxPtr, SIZE_OF_VNET (Mac)); in VirtioNetReceive()
DVirtioNet.h234 IN EFI_MAC_ADDRESS *SrcAddr OPTIONAL,
246 OUT EFI_MAC_ADDRESS *SrcAddr OPTIONAL,
/device/linaro/bootloader/edk2/EmbeddedPkg/Drivers/Lan9118Dxe/
DLan9118Dxe.c1117 IN EFI_MAC_ADDRESS *SrcAddr OPTIONAL, in SnpTransmit()
1238 (SrcAddr->Addr[0] << 16) | // Write the Source Address in SnpTransmit()
1239 (SrcAddr->Addr[1] << 24) in SnpTransmit()
1243 (SrcAddr->Addr[2]) | in SnpTransmit()
1244 (SrcAddr->Addr[3] << 8) | in SnpTransmit()
1245 (SrcAddr->Addr[4] << 16) | in SnpTransmit()
1246 (SrcAddr->Addr[5] << 24) in SnpTransmit()
1308 OUT EFI_MAC_ADDRESS *SrcAddr OPTIONAL, in SnpReceive()
1489 if (SrcAddr != NULL) { in SnpReceive()
1496 CopyMem (SrcAddr, &Src, NET_ETHER_ADDR_LEN); in SnpReceive()
/device/linaro/bootloader/edk2/EmulatorPkg/Include/Protocol/
DEmuSnp.h380 IN EFI_MAC_ADDRESS *SrcAddr OPTIONAL,
424 OUT EFI_MAC_ADDRESS *SrcAddr OPTIONAL,
/device/linaro/bootloader/edk2/EdkCompatibilityPkg/Foundation/Efi/Protocol/SimpleNetwork/
DSimpleNetwork.h523 IN EFI_MAC_ADDRESS * SrcAddr OPTIONAL,
574 OUT EFI_MAC_ADDRESS * SrcAddr OPTIONAL,
/device/linaro/bootloader/edk2/Nt32Pkg/SnpNt32Dxe/
DSnpNt32.c343 IN EFI_MAC_ADDRESS *SrcAddr OPTIONAL,
913 IN EFI_MAC_ADDRESS *SrcAddr OPTIONAL, in SnpNt32Transmit()
926 if ((HeaderSize != 0) && (SrcAddr == NULL)) { in SnpNt32Transmit()
927 SrcAddr = &Instance->Mode.CurrentAddress; in SnpNt32Transmit()
939 SrcAddr, in SnpNt32Transmit()
DSnpNt32.h101 IN EFI_MAC_ADDRESS * SrcAddr,
/device/linaro/bootloader/edk2/MdePkg/Include/Protocol/
DSimpleNetwork.h568 IN EFI_MAC_ADDRESS *SrcAddr OPTIONAL,
612 OUT EFI_MAC_ADDRESS *SrcAddr OPTIONAL,
/device/linaro/bootloader/edk2/EdkCompatibilityPkg/Foundation/Include/
DEfiPxe.h1610 PXE_MAC_ADDR SrcAddr; member
1646 PXE_MAC_ADDR SrcAddr; member
1786 PXE_MAC_ADDR SrcAddr; member
/device/linaro/bootloader/edk2/MdePkg/Include/Uefi/
DUefiPxe.h1562 PXE_MAC_ADDR SrcAddr; member
1598 PXE_MAC_ADDR SrcAddr; member
1738 PXE_MAC_ADDR SrcAddr; member
/device/linaro/bootloader/OpenPlatformPkg/Drivers/Net/Lan91xDxe/
DLan91xDxe.c1722 IN EFI_MAC_ADDRESS *SrcAddr OPTIONAL, in SnpTransmit()
1849 if (SrcAddr != NULL) { in SnpTransmit()
1850 WriteIoData (LanDriver, SrcAddr, NET_ETHER_ADDR_LEN); in SnpTransmit()
1895 HdrSize, SrcAddr, BufSize, Ptr[BufSize - 1])); in SnpTransmit()
1898 …(HdrSize == 0) ? (EFI_MAC_ADDRESS *)&Ptr[6] : (SrcAddr != NULL) ? SrcAddr : &LanDriver->SnpMode.Cu… in SnpTransmit()
1922 OUT EFI_MAC_ADDRESS *SrcAddr OPTIONAL, in SnpReceive()
2074 if (SrcAddr != NULL) { in SnpReceive()
2075 CopyMem (SrcAddr, &DataPtr[6], NET_ETHER_ADDR_LEN); in SnpReceive()
2092 HdrSize, SrcAddr, DstAddr, Protocol)); in SnpReceive()
/device/linaro/bootloader/edk2/IntelFrameworkModulePkg/Csm/BiosThunk/Snp16Dxe/
DBiosSnp16.h477 IN EFI_MAC_ADDRESS *SrcAddr OPTIONAL,
522 OUT EFI_MAC_ADDRESS *SrcAddr OPTIONAL,
DBiosSnp16.c3106 IN EFI_MAC_ADDRESS *SrcAddr OPTIONAL, in Undi16SimpleNetworkTransmit()
3165 if (SrcAddr == NULL) { in Undi16SimpleNetworkTransmit()
3166 SrcAddr = &SimpleNetworkDevice->SimpleNetworkMode.CurrentAddress; in Undi16SimpleNetworkTransmit()
3171 SrcAddr, in Undi16SimpleNetworkTransmit()
3297 OUT EFI_MAC_ADDRESS *SrcAddr OPTIONAL, in Undi16SimpleNetworkReceive()
3354 if (SrcAddr != NULL) { in Undi16SimpleNetworkReceive()
3355 CopyMem (SrcAddr, (UINT8 *) Buffer + MediaAddrSize, MediaAddrSize); in Undi16SimpleNetworkReceive()
/device/linaro/bootloader/edk2/NetworkPkg/IpSecDxe/
DIpSecImpl.c605 EFI_IP_ADDRESS SrcAddr; in IpSecLookupSpdEntry() local
614 ZeroMem (&SrcAddr, sizeof (EFI_IP_ADDRESS)); in IpSecLookupSpdEntry()
621 CopyMem (&SrcAddr, &Ip4->Src, sizeof (IP4_ADDR)); in IpSecLookupSpdEntry()
624 CopyMem (&SrcAddr, &Ip6->SourceAddress, sizeof (EFI_IPv6_ADDRESS)); in IpSecLookupSpdEntry()
633 &SrcAddr, in IpSecLookupSpdEntry()
658 &SrcAddr, in IpSecLookupSpdEntry()
/device/linaro/bootloader/edk2/EmulatorPkg/EmuSnpDxe/
DEmuSnpDxe.h434 IN EFI_MAC_ADDRESS* SrcAddr OPTIONAL,
DEmuSnpDxe.c476 IN EFI_MAC_ADDRESS *SrcAddr OPTIONAL, in EmuSnpTransmit()
491 SrcAddr, in EmuSnpTransmit()
/device/linaro/bootloader/edk2/OptionRomPkg/UndiRuntimeDxe/
DDecode.c1158 MacHeader->src_addr[Index] = Cpbf->SrcAddr[Index]; in UNDI_FillHeader()
1171 MacHeader->src_addr[Index] = Cpb->SrcAddr[Index]; in UNDI_FillHeader()
DE100b.c1317 rx_dbptr->SrcAddr[Index] = hdr_ptr->src_addr[Index]; in E100bReceive()